Our Sunflower growing competition
Preparation for the allotment and kicking off our Sunflower growing competition!
We started planting our seeds in March in order to get a head start on our preparation and growing for the allotment this year. All the children spent time finding out what seeds could be planted in March, working out seed depth and sowing preparation to ensure the seeds had the best chance of germinating.
We have been permitted to use a community greenhouse, where we have kept our seedlings until they are ready to plant out into our raised beds. We also planted our sunflower seeds, which we will be lovingly nurturing into giant sunflowers, which will be judged based on the tallest sunflower, largest head, most bees spotted on the sunflower head at one time, funniest looking sunflower and the first sunflower head to open. So far, they are all growing well, and we’ll post an update on this later in the year!
